About the name, ImageBlast.
Over the years, I wrestled in developing a name that best describes my services and skills. The name was critical because of my broad spectrum of talents and experience - it had to be a name that encompassed design, photo detailing and manipulation, illustrative skills and multimedia.

Then in 1995, while listening to a tape on anatomy, the teacher began elaborating on certain cells in the body called "osteoblast" cells which build bone. The word "blast" meaning "to build" became the suffix of our name.

The name "ImageBlast" is universal - in design; we build the corporate image, in retouching; we build and protect the optical information of your photos so they blast off the page with color and detail!

About the artist
Well I grew up loving art. My father graduated from the "Chicago Art Institute" in 1949 and influenced my path greatly. In 1973, before graduating from high school, the Palm Beach Post hired me as a news illustrator and worked there as a cartoonist and illustrator till 1980.

Loving airbrush I was then hired by the National Enquirer as a photo retoucher and sought to merge my illustrative skills to photo detailing. It was here where I was introduced to Adobe's Photoshop 1.07 - then explored and developed many unconventional methods of retouching and image manipulation.

After working for these two companies, I worked for some advertising agencies and then was pulled back to the Enquirer. A few years later, left AMI and began ImageBlast - and still enjoy servicing the needs of American Media Inc.
